大号在练葵花宝典 发表于 2024-12-17 00:11:00

for X_batch, y_batch in dataloader ,其中y_batch想转成list

for X_batch, y_batch in dataloader ,其中y_batch想转成list


for X_batch, y_batch in dataloader:
    # y_batch数据类型的是 tensor组成的list
    # 初始化一个空列表来存储展平后的数据
    y_batch_flat = []

    # 遍历y_batch 这个list中的每个张量
    for tensor in y_batch:
      # 展平张量并添加到列表中
      # 这里假设每个张量都只包含一个元素,使用.item()转换为Python标量
      # 如果张量包含多个元素,使用tensor.flatten()或tensor.view(-1)展平张量
      y_batch_flat.extend(tensor.flatten().tolist())# 或者使用
免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作!更多信息从访问主页:qidao123.com:ToB企服之家,中国第一个企服评测及商务社交产业平台。
页: [1]
查看完整版本: for X_batch, y_batch in dataloader ,其中y_batch想转成list